Pogo
Pogo is a New York-based consumer data platform that pays Americans for the data they already generate. Through its free mobile app, more than 3 million opted-in users share transactions, receipts, app usage, and location visits, then choose exactly how it gets used - anonymous market research or personalized offers from trusted brands - and collect real cash 'Data Dividends' in return. In 2026 Pogo leaned into that first-party purchase data to launch what it calls the world's first AI research platform, connecting brands with purchase-verified buyers through AI-moderated interviews and surveys.
